I just wondered if any ladies has experienced problems with their KC after having the mirena coil fitted. I have one reasonable eye but now I am using kerasoft lenses because my vision with glasses is deteriorating. I am not sure if there is any contraindications for using the coil with this condition. Prior to pregnant my KC was always fairly stable in my good eye

I doubt whether it's the coil that has had an effect. But we have had reports here of changes in KC after pregnancy - probably due to all the hormonal changes that occur then. It doesn't seem to affect all women; a thread on the topic a while ago had equal numbers of people saying pregnancy had resulted in changes in their KC as those who hadn't experienced changes. It would be interesting to see some research on this topic.
